Linda Chen is a scholar working on Molecular Biology, Electrical and Electronic Engineering and Geometry and Topology. According to data from OpenAlex, Linda Chen has authored 34 papers receiving a total of 627 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 6 papers in Electrical and Electronic Engineering and 5 papers in Geometry and Topology. Recurrent topics in Linda Chen's work include Head and Neck Cancer Studies (4 papers), Algebraic structures and combinatorial models (4 papers) and Pancreatic and Hepatic Oncology Research (3 papers). Linda Chen is often cited by papers focused on Head and Neck Cancer Studies (4 papers), Algebraic structures and combinatorial models (4 papers) and Pancreatic and Hepatic Oncology Research (3 papers). Linda Chen collaborates with scholars based in United States, Taiwan and New Zealand. Linda Chen's co-authors include Shu‐Huei Tsai, Yu‐Chih Liang, Jen‐Kun Lin, Shoei‐Yn Lin‐Shiau, Yun‐Jung Choi, Timothy A. Garrow, Barry Shane, Hong Qi, Julie R. Korenberg and Sonia T. Hegde and has published in prestigious journals such as Journal of Biological Chemistry, The Journal of Experimental Medicine and Journal of Clinical Oncology.
